Ruoyu Lan is a scholar working on Atmospheric Science, Global and Planetary Change and Health, Toxicology and Mutagenesis. According to data from OpenAlex, Ruoyu Lan has authored 6 papers receiving a total of 296 indexed citations (citations by other indexed papers that have themselves been cited), including 4 papers in Atmospheric Science, 4 papers in Global and Planetary Change and 3 papers in Health, Toxicology and Mutagenesis. Recurrent topics in Ruoyu Lan's work include Air Quality and Health Impacts (3 papers), Atmospheric chemistry and aerosols (3 papers) and Energy and Environment Impacts (2 papers). Ruoyu Lan is often cited by papers focused on Air Quality and Health Impacts (3 papers), Atmospheric chemistry and aerosols (3 papers) and Energy and Environment Impacts (2 papers). Ruoyu Lan collaborates with scholars based in China and United States. Ruoyu Lan's co-authors include Weibiao Li, Guixing Chen, Tianjia Liu, Steven R. H. Barrett, Sebastian D. Eastham, Leslie K. Norford, Shuo Wang, Jason Blake Cohen, Wenlong Su and Jing‐Li Fan and has published in prestigious journals such as Nature Communications, Remote Sensing of Environment and Journal of Climate.
